But here’s what’s pending for me on this Bain stuff:
1. How common is it for someone to be listed in corporate filings as a company’s CEO over a period of years when that person isn’t running the company?
2. Who ran Bain when Romney was overseeing the Olympics?
3. How much contact did Romney have with those people during that time?
4. When Romney left for Salt Lake City, was his understanding with the firm that he was leaving for good, coming back after the Olympics, or undecided?
UPDATE: 5. What did Romney do to earn the $100,000/year he was paid by Bain as an executive during this period.
